Get out and ride! This is a group for anyone in Arvada, CO or nearby areas to meet up for bike rides around the area. Arvada is a great place to ride, with tons of trails, parks, bike lanes, and great weather. Riding is a great way to explore new areas of the city or get to know your own neighborhood. We have experienced riders to lead rides for all ability levels, including recreational rides (12-16 miles at an exercise pace) as well as shorter and slower kid-friendly rides (3-5 miles at a conversational pace).

BFA 15 G Line Ride
Clear Creek Valley Regional Park, 3700 W 58th Pl, Arvada, CO, USCelebrate ten years of the G Line, the commuter rail line that travels from Wheat Ridge to Denver. This 13-mile ride takes cyclists to four of the nine stations served by the G Line.

BFA 17 Burrito Ride
Olde Town Parking Hub - Top Floor, 7510 Grandview Ave, Arvada, CO, USBFA 17 Burrito Ride 09-12-26
Come for the ride and stay for lunch with new friends! The group leaves at 9am from the roof of the Olde Town Hub. We will head east to catch the Ralston Creek Trail and take that west to the Blunn Trail and then south and east to catch Van Bibber back to Olde Town after 20 miles. Riders can choose one of the many burrito establishments in Olde Town to have lunch with someone they want to get to know better: Wapos Cantina, Lady Nomada, Bonfire (warning: can be a long wait), Teocalllli, Fuzzy’s or Cochino.
